Ramu Ram Garhwal (born 1935) was a noted Jat from Bidsar for his indirectly and incredible political contribution.

He was born on 1935 in village Bidsar in the Sikar District, Rajasthan in the family of Rata Ram Garhwal, a Hindu Jat of Garhwal gotra. He married with Patasi Devi in 1949. He has six sons and two daughters.
